Lavender blooms in a few months

Lavender usually blooms from June to August, but it can bloom better if it is well maintained in the flowering period. In the flowering period, water properly to make the pot soil dry; the light should be sufficient, and it can be placed in the room where the light is sufficient for maintenance; the temperature should be appropriate, with the best temperature of 26 to 32 degrees; and supplement fertilizer, but do not apply nitrogen fertilizer.

I. flowering time

It usually blooms from June to August. If the place where it is cultivated is cooler in summer, it will produce a lot of flowers, and if it is well maintained, the flowering period can be longer

2. Flower period maintenance

1. Water properly

It likes cool places, and the basin soil is better to be dry, so it can't be watered too much. The specific watering time can be determined according to the drying conditions of the basin soil. If it is dry, it will be watered, if it is not dry, it will not be watered, and attention should be paid not to pour water on the leaves when watering, so as to avoid diseases.

2. Enough light

It likes to enjoy the light, so as to make it grow better, so we should try to keep it in sufficient light, but we can't expose it to the sun

3. The temperature is suitable.

It can withstand not only low temperature but also high temperature, but not more than 40 ℃. It is generally the most suitable growth temperature is between 26 and 32 degrees.

4. Supplement fertilizer

Many plants can not be fertilized in the flowering period, but lavender can, when flowering, it can be applied with P and K fertilizer to increase the amount of flowering and nutrition, but can not apply nitrogen fertilizer to prevent the plants from growing in vain.

5. Prune the branches

During its flowering period, it is necessary to prune its branches properly, mainly cutting off those branches with poor growth and less flowering, so as to make other thick branches get more nutrition and blossom more.
